Standards for ANA and anti-DNA.

Summary
Standardized reagents for antinuclear antibody (ANA) testing are crucial for accurate diagnosis. The World Health Organization (WHO) and the Arthritis Foundation (AF)/Centers for Disease Control (CDC) provide essential reference materials for ANA determination.

Background:
- Antinuclear antibody (ANA) testing is vital for diagnosing autoimmune diseases.
- Interlaboratory variations in ANA determination can impact diagnostic accuracy.
- Standardized reference materials are needed to improve consistency in ANA testing.
Purpose of the Study:
- To review the history, production, characteristics, and availability of ANA reference standards.
- To advocate for the use of available WHO and AF/CDC reference reagents.
- To provide guidance on obtaining these critical reference materials.
Main Methods:
- Literature review of historical and current practices in ANA standardization.
- Identification and description of available reference reagents from WHO, AF, and CDC.
- Information compilation on the types of ANA for which standards are available.
Main Results:
- WHO recognizes standard reagents for homogeneous ANA and anti-DNA, enabling results in international units and reducing variations.
- AF and CDC provide reference reagents for anti-Sm, anti-Ro (SS-A), anti-La (SS-B), anti-Scl 70, and anti-Jo-1.
- A WHO reference reagent is available for anti-nRNP.
Conclusions:
- The use of WHO and AF/CDC reference materials is strongly advocated for improving ANA test accuracy.
- Standardization through international units and reference reagents decreases interlaboratory variability.
- Availability of specific reference reagents facilitates reliable diagnosis of various autoimmune conditions.
